logo

Output 2999ac7d75a226538631daf9ead8cbd7149036de9355b50e52c9e49dbe9f14be:1

value
40990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c638c82ce46467fbb4d5f8a85dbc534291726a OP_EQUAL
address
37EMvkDohyiAdoXeCZLtwxusW54CLuiDLD
transaction
2999ac7d75a226538631daf9ead8cbd7149036de9355b50e52c9e49dbe9f14be